    Polarized emission lines from A- and B-type excitonic complexes in single InGaN/GaN quantum dots

    Cathodoluminescence measurements on single InGaN/GaN quantum dots (QDs) are reported. Complex spectra with up to five emission lines per QD are observed. The lines are polarized along the orthogonal crystal directions [1120] and [1100]. Realistic eight-band k·p electronic structure calculations show that the polarization of the lines can be explained by excitonic recombinations involving hole states which are formed either by the A or the B valence band
